Compare all specifications:
1993 Mazda MX-5 Miata | 2011 Hyundai Veracruz | |
Make | Mazda | Hyundai |
Model | MX-5 Miata | Veracruz |
Year Released | 1993 | 2011 |
Body Type | Convertible | SUV |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 1839 cc | 3800 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 4 cylinders | 6 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| V |
Valves per Cylinder | 4 valves | 4 valves |
Horse Power | 129 HP | 260 HP |
Engine RPM | 6500 RPM | 6000 RPM |
Torque | 155 Nm | 348 Nm |
Torque RPM | 5000 RPM | 4500 RPM |
Fuel Type | Gasoline | Gasoline |
Drive Type | Rear | Front |
Transmission Type | Manual | Automatic |
Number of Seats | 2 seats | 7 seats |
Number of Doors | 2 doors | 5 doors |
Vehicle Weight | 983 kg | 1935 kg |
Vehicle Length | 3960 mm | 4841 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1680 mm | 1946 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1240 mm | 1806 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2270 mm | 2804 mm |
Fuel Tank Capacity | 48 L | 78 L |
